ACE (Actual Community Empowerment) Reading Programs and Feedforward to Promote Literacy

ACE Reading is a supplemental reading, tutoring program that pairs adult and peer tutors with 1 or 2 less-skilled readers.

  • ACE addresses the challenges of literacy of children with disabilities and those who are at-risk due to poverty, language and access to technology.
  • ACE utilizes best practices in reading instruction, the innovative uses of media technology, especially video and computers, and through mentoring and community support.
  • ACE teaches vital reading skills to children of all ages using passage reading, sight word vocabulary, reading fluency and phonemic awareness.
  • ACE helps students to believe in their ability to succeed and to enjoy reading.
  • ACE trains and empowers peers (5th and 6th graders), parents, high school students, and other community members to work within the school system to improve all children’s literacy.
  • ACE enhances skill mastery and self-efficiency enhanced by video self-modeling (feedforward) that produces images of success beyond the child’s current capability.
